Sebastian Knauer

A prize-winner in numerous competitions, the German pianist gave his concerto debut at the age of 13, performing Haydn's D

major Piano Concerto in the Hamburg Music Hall. A dedicated chamber-musician since he was 10, Knauer now tours extensively with the Brahms Ensemble, which he founded in 1996.
